Registration Now Open For 15 Online Courses From University Of The Aftermarket

Winter/Spring semester begins Jan. 14, 2013.

MIDLAND, Mich. – The University of the Aftermarket is now registering aftermarket industry professionals for 15 online courses that will begin Jan. 14, 2013. The lineup of Winter/Spring Semester courses enables industry professionals to earn continuing education units (CEU) that can be applied toward their AAP (Automotive Aftermarket Professional) or MAAP (Master Automotive Aftermarket Professional) designation.
 
Registration is open through Jan. 7 but prospective students are encouraged to register early to secure spots in the classes of their choice.
 
The following courses are available:
 
ADV 1100: Principles of Advertising
AM 2560: Strategic Sales and Marketing Issues
AM 2640: Dealership Variable Operations
AM 2650: Dealership Fixed Operations
AMM 1100: Introduction to the Automotive and Heavy Duty Trucks
AMM 2050: Automotive Retail/Wholesale Management
MGT 2300: Principles of Management
MGT 2500: Human Resource Management
MGT 3500: Operations Management
MGT 3700: Practice of Management and Leadership
MGT 4030: International Management
MGT 4250: Organizational Behavior
MGT 4800: Strategic Planning
MKT 2080: Principles of Marketing
MKT 3000: E-Commerce
 
Each course is certified for 3.0 Continuing Education Units.
